Animal Cruelty Statistics

  • Each year, 10,000 bull dogs die in bullfighting.
  • Women in abusive relationships often don’t leave their abuser because they worry what will happen to their pet if they leave.
  • 13% of animal abuse involves domestic violence.
  • 70% of animal abusers also have records of other crimes.
  • 3 to 4 million cats and dogs(young, healthy and adoptable) are euthanized every year in shelters. 
  • Animals that aren’t euthanized are often sent to no-kill shelters where the animals are caged for days, weeks, months or years and the animals risk becoming insane and dying of loneliness.
  • Millions of day-old male chicksare killed in a high capacity macerator because they are worthless to the egg industry.
  • In the United States alone, 1.13 million animals are used in testing and research every year.
  • More than 15 million warm blooded animals are used in research worldwide.
  • Scientists estimate that 100 species of animals go extinct every day.
